National UK-China Business Conference
His Excellency Vice Minister Peng Sen, the Vice-Chairman of the National Development Reform Commission, People's Republic of China will be speaking at the National UK-China Business Conference on October 26th 2006 at the Ryan Theatre, Harrow School, Harrow-on-the-Hill, North West London. He will be accompanied by a senior delegation of 5 Directors from the NDRC. It is extremely rare for such a high level delegation group from the NDRC to be in the UK.
The NDRC is responsible for formulating & implementing China's Economic 5 year Plan and they have the responsibility for awarding contracts for major construction projects, they manage the oil and energy industry, and have responsibility for all aspects of economic regeneration in China. This is a unique opportunity for organisations involved in all aspects of construction & engineering to establish links with what is one of China's most important departments.
